How much do accounting assistant j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 10, 2026, the average hourly pay for accounting assistant in Rochester, MI is $20.32,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$17.26 and $22.55 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What Is the Job of an Accounting Assistant?

Accounting assistants help with billing, payments, and processing reports for their organization. As an accounting assistant, you review invoices and cash receipts, reconcile payments for vendors, and maintain financial records. You may also be required to produce financial reports under a tight deadline. Most of your work occurs under the supervision of a head accountant or the director of your department.

What are Accounting Assistants?

Accounting Assistants are professionals who support accountants and financial managers by performing administrative and clerical tasks related to financial recordkeeping. Their responsibilities typically include processing invoices, managing accounts payable and receivable, reconciling bank statements, preparing financial reports, and maintaining accurate records. They play a crucial role in ensuring the smooth operation of an organization’s accounting department by handling routine financial tasks and assisting with audits or budget preparations.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an Accounting Assistant,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Accounting Assistant, you need a solid understanding of basic accounting principles, attention to detail, and typically an associate’s degree in accounting or a related field. Familiarity with accounting software such as QuickBooks, Microsoft Excel, and enterprise resource planning (ERP) systems is often required. Strong organizational skills, reliability, and effective communication help you manage multiple tasks and collaborate with team members. These skills and qualities are important to ensure accurate financial recordkeeping and smooth support of the accounting department’s operations.

What are some common challenges Accounting Assistants face when managing multiple priorities, and how can these be addressed?

Accounting Assistants often juggle tasks such as processing invoices, reconciling accounts, and supporting end-of-month closings, which can create competing deadlines. Staying organized with effective time management and using accounting software tools can help prioritize urgent tasks and prevent errors. Regular communication with team members and supervisors also ensures that shifting priorities are addressed promptly and support is available during busy periods.

What is the difference between Accounting Assistant vs Bookkeeper?

AspectAccounting AssistantBookkeeper
CredentialsHigh school diploma; some roles may require basic accounting coursesHigh school diploma; experience in bookkeeping software often preferred
Work EnvironmentOffice setting, supporting accounting teamsOffice environment, managing financial records
Employer & Industry UsageUsed across various industries for administrative supportCommonly employed in small to medium businesses for financial record-keeping
Primary ResponsibilitiesData entry, invoice processing, assisting with reportsRecording financial transactions, reconciling accounts

While both roles support financial operations, an Accounting Assistant typically handles administrative tasks and data entry, assisting accountants, whereas a Bookkeeper manages detailed financial records and reconciliations. The roles often overlap but differ mainly in scope and depth of financial responsibilities.

Job description

Position: Accounting Specialist

Location: Troy, MI

Reports to: Controller

The Staff Accountant supports day-to-day accounting operations across multiple business locations. This role focuses on transactional accounting, financial reporting support, and internal reconciliations, ensuring accuracy and compliance with accounting standards and internal policies.
Essential Job Functions

  • Maintain and update financial records, including accounts payable and receivable, payroll, and general ledger entries.
  • Prepare and reconcile financial statements, bank statements, and other accounting reports to ensure accuracy and compliance with accounting standards.
  • Process and reconcile employee expense reports in accordance with company policies.
  • Perform inventory audits and compliance checks to ensure accuracy and proper controls.
  • Support month-end close activities, including preparation of journal entries and account reconciliations.
  • Analyze financial data to identify discrepancies, trends, and opportunities for process improvement.
  • Ensure compliance with company policies, accounting regulations, and legal requirements while maintaining strict confidentiality of financial information.
  • Assist in the development, maintenance and continuous improvement of accounting systems and processes.
  • Utilize accounting systems and tools efficiently, including Microsoft Dynamics 365 (D365), as well as Microsoft Excel, Word and Power BI.
  • Provide cross-functional support by serving as a backup for key financial processes, including ACH processing and cash management, as needed.

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in accounting or a related discipline required.
  • Minimum of 2+ years of accounting experience.
  • Proficiency in accounting software required, including Microsoft Dynamics 365 (D365) or similar ERP systems.
  • Strong administrative skills with the ability to multitask, prioritize, and organize work efficiently.
  • Detail-oriented, collaborative, and self-driven.
  • Exposure to artificial intelligence tools and automation is a plus.
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ills.
  • Ability to handle confidential and sensitive information with discretion and sound judgment.
  • Demonstrated ability to analyze issues objectively, communicate findings effectively, and uphold a high standard of integrity while building trust with team members and management.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office applications (particularly Excel) and strong overall computer skills.
